Director of Secondary Special Education
TrulyHired Portland, ME
Job Description TITLE: Director of Secondary Special Education - Central Office POSITION OVERVIEW: The Director of Secondary Special Education oversees the planning and implementation of special education programs and services in middle and high schools. This role ensures inclusive education practices, providing support and expertise to promote the academic, social, and emotional well-being of all students. ESSENTIAL RESPONSIBILITIES: Supervise and support special education coordinators in collaboration with building administrators. Coordinate Student Support Teams to plan interventions for academic, social, and emotional concerns. Supervise the evaluation, identification, and placement of students referred for special education. Oversee implementation of Individualized Education Programs (IEPs) and compliance with legal timelines. Supervise Section 504 accommodation implementation. Director of Early Childhood Special Education (Ages 3-5)
TrulyHired Portland, ME
Job Description TITLE: Director of Early Childhood Special Education (Ages 3-5) POSITION OVERVIEW: The Director of Early Childhood Special Education provides district wide leadership for the implementation and continuous improvement of special education services for children ages 3-5 across Portland Public Schools (PPS) and the district's mixed-delivery early childhood network. As PPS assumes responsibility for providing Free Appropriate Public Education (FAPE) for children ages 3-5 through a phased transition from Child Development Services (CDS), this position plays a critical role in leading a cohesive, developmentally appropriate Early Childhood Special Education system. The Director informs and leads operation of policies, procedures, service delivery models, and cross-system partnerships across PPS-operated public pre-K classrooms and in community-based partner settings (e.g., Head Start, child care centers, family child care programs).
